President Bola Tinubu has lifted the state of emergency imposed in Rivers State, restoring full civilian rule after six months of direct federal control. In a statement on Wednesday, Tinubu directed Governor Siminalayi Fubara, who was suspended when the proclamation took effect, to return to office on Thursday, September 18. On Thursday, May 23, President Bola Tinubu will leave Abuja for N’Djamena, the Republic of Chad, in order to witness President Mahamat Déby’s inauguration. President Déby was sworn in after being declared the victor of the nation’s presidential election earlier this month and having his status confirmed by the Constitutional Court of Chad.
